Why Emergency Property Security is very important

Emergency situations can take numerous kinds, from natural disasters like cyclones and earthquakes to human-induced threats such as break-ins and vandalism. The impact of these occasions can be devastating, causing physical damage, monetary loss, and psychological tension. Enhancing property security not only reduces these risks however also supplies assurance for property owners and occupants.

Secret Elements of Emergency Property Security

Emergency property security incorporates various techniques and features developed to safeguard properties from possible threats, consisting of physical barriers, surveillance, and emergency protocols. Below is an in-depth introduction of essential components to think about:

Element Description
Physical Barriers Fences, gates, deadbolts, and locks act as the very first line of defense versus unapproved access.
Security Systems Alarm, surveillance cameras, and movement detectors help keep track of and deter criminal activity.
Emergency Preparedness Plans Having actually a written strategy that includes evacuation routes, emergency contacts, and safety procedures can conserve lives and property.
Insurance coverage Coverage Sufficient insurance policies protect homeowner financially in case of loss or damage.
Training and Awareness Educating occupants about security protocols guarantees everybody knows their functions throughout an emergency.

Implementing Emergency Property Security

Steps to Enhance Property Security

  1. Conduct a Risk Assessment:Evaluating possible dangers based upon geographical area and property type can assist determine vulnerabilities.

  2. Install Security Systems:Invest in robust security systems, including:

    • Burglar alarms
    • Motion sensing unit lights
    • CCTV cameras
  3. Reinforce Physical Barriers:Ensure that doors and windows are secure. Think about including:

    • Deadbolts
    • Security grills
    • Impact-resistant glass
  4. Develop an Emergency Plan:Develop a thorough emergency strategy that includes:

    • Evacuation paths
    • Shelter areas
    • Contact info for emergency services
  5. Insurance Review:Regularly evaluation and upgrade your insurance plan to cover brand-new dangers.

Emergency Preparedness Equipment

In addition to the above methods, having the right devices can make a significant difference during emergencies. Think about the following list of must-have products for emergency property security:

  • Emergency alert systems: Devices that notify local authorities throughout a breach or catastrophe.
  • Fire extinguishers: Essential for preventing small fires from ending up being bigger dangers.
  • First-aid kits: Compact packages that include medical materials for emergencies.
  • Backup source of power: Generators or battery backups for preserving security systems throughout failures.
  • Flood barriers: Temporary barriers that can assist protect against flooding.

FAQs about Emergency Property Security

1. How can I examine the security of my property?

To examine your property’s security, conduct a thorough examination of the outside, interior, and surrounding areas. Recognize weak points such as unlit areas, easy-to-access windows, or unsecured doors. Furthermore, consider working with a professional security specialist for a skilled opinion.

2. What kinds of insurance coverage should I think about for my property?

Depending on your property and place, consider the following kinds of insurance:

  • Homeowner’s insurance
  • Flood insurance
  • Occupant’s insurance
  • Commercial property insurance

3. Is it essential to have a security system throughout a natural catastrophe?

While a security system might not directly avoid the results of a natural disaster, it can help prevent theft and screen for damage in the after-effects. Protection equipment, such as storm shutters and backup generators, is vital in such scenarios.

4. How often should I upgrade my emergency preparedness plan?

It’s suggested to evaluate and upgrade your emergency preparedness plan at least when a year or whenever there are significant modifications in your environment or property, such as renovations or the introduction of new innovation.
